Proposed experimental setup for spin-based p-bits: the state of a p-bit i is read out by a Hall effect probe, and the resulting output voltage is amplified and translated into a magnetic field that (after being properly weighted and added to all other signals) acts as input to a p-bit j.
🧲 Very pleased that our latest paper "Lanthanide molecular nanomagnets as probabilistic bits" has been published, with @agaitaarino as IP.
Here we explore Lanthanide-based molecular nanomagnets as candidate probabilistic bits (p-bits), since in this context […]
